Scripting

Hello Mrs. Jones. This is an amazing instrument that allows us to assess the pressure in your eyes by very gently bouncing a small sensor off the front surface of your eye. What is amazing is the sensor floats in a magnetic field that reduces the friction and allows an accurate measurement for the doctors to use in assessing your risk for glaucoma. Our patients tell us that they barely notice anything.

Hello Mrs. Jones. This instrument is called a tonometer and it gives the doctors a measurement of your intraocular tension and is very important in assessing the possibility of glaucoma. It measures the response of your eye to a mild puff of air. Although the puff of air is relatively mild, it can be a little surprising. So, don’t worry, it won’t harm you in any way.
